Oodua People’s Congress (OPC) has urged President Muhammadu Buhari to license governors to acquire weapons to fight bandits, terrorists and gunmen.
It hailed the president on release of all passengers in the Kaduna train attack.
OPC President, Otunba Wasiu Afolabi (“Askari”), in a statement signed by General Secretary, Bunmi Fasehun, called on Federal Government to expedite action to free other abductees still in captivity.
Afolabi said: “We congratulate President Muhammadu Buhari and his security team for ensuring a happy ending to this Kaduna train kidnapping story…
‘’However, the government must secure release of others in captivity, using the template that worked in the kidnapped Abuja-Kaduna passengers.
“It is clear the police, army and security forces are overwhelmed… President Buhari must heed the call of governors and allow them to acquire armouries to confront the danger…”
